AHEM!

“Is the head of the house in, sonny?” "No, sir. There’s nobody home but Dad and me.” THE WRONG TIME. A sailor called unexpectedly on his fiancee one night. He found her all dressed up in her best party frock. "That’s the’ spirit,” he told her. "No need to look gloomy.” Just then the ’phone bell rang, and the sailor answered it. "What?” he said. “Oh, yes—judging by the number of U-boats we’ve sunk, I should certainly think so.” And he hung up the receiver. "Who was that?” asked the girl. "Oh,” he said, “just a fellow who wanted to know if the coast is clear!”
